The annual Book Fair sponsored by the Fort Worth Section of the National Council of Jewish Women (NCJW) will open on April 18 in the mall at Seminary South. Bad weather did not prevent Mrs. Florence Cohn, left, or Mrs. Roz Rosenthal from collecting books from Book Fair drops on their appointed early rounds. Bundled against the elements, they empty the book drops frequently to stock the shelves for the forthcoming sale. Mrs. Rosenthal is seen sitting on top of an oil drum that was repurposed into a "book barrel," where readers deposited used books and record albums sold at the book fair.
